Function Comes First But Style Isn’t Far Behind
Your laundry room should be more than a corner with machines. A smart layout gives you space to sort, fold, and store without bumping into walls or tripping over hampers.
We design laundry rooms with:
- Counter space for folding
- Built-in hampers or pull-out baskets
- Wall-mounted drying racks or hanging rods
- Cabinets for detergent, supplies, and cleaning gear
- Deep sinks for hand-wash items or quick cleanups
- Bright, durable finishes that are easy to clean
And while function leads the way, we don’t stop there. From soft-close cabinetry to patterned tiles or warm lighting, your laundry room can be just as beautiful as the rest of your home.
Save Time (and Sanity) With Better Flow
You’d be surprised how much time gets wasted in a poorly laid out laundry space. Looking for detergent, setting up a temporary folding table, or walking to another room to hang clothes it all adds up.
A remodel focuses on workflow: making sure everything you need is within arm’s reach and everything else has a home. That doesn’t just save time, it saves your patience.
And if you’re doing laundry for a full household, even small upgrades can make a huge difference in your day-to-day routine.
Small Space? No Problem.
Many of our clients come to us thinking their laundry area is too small to improve. But with custom cabinetry, wall-mounted features, and creative layouts, we’ve transformed narrow hallways, closets, and awkward corners into high-efficiency zones that work.
You don’t need a massive room. You just need smart design.
Whether it’s stacked machines, dual-purpose storage, or multi-function shelving, we make the most of what you’ve got and help you love a room you used to avoid.
